** General purpose:
** The Annual Benefit Fashion Show Director is a student role responsible for a wide variety of tasks that are directly associated with the coordination, management, and promotional activities for The Center of Mission & Community Learning’s Annual Benefit Fashion Show (ABFS).
** Summary of Essential Functions
*** Develop the direction of the show and lead a team of fellow students to execute the unique identity of the 33rd Annual Benefit Fashion Show.
* Support the Center of Mission & Community Learning team in making timely arrangements for successful execution of the fashion show
* Select & curate the selected designers and select & direct the Photography & Graphic Design team.
* Coordinate with campus partners such as Events & Communications to create robust marketing & day-of-show plans.
** Essential

Duties & Responsibilities
*** Create a theme and show statement for the show in collaboration with the Center of Mission & Community Learning team.
* Curate a selection of fashion show designers for the fashion show
* Lead effective marketing strategies for designer, creative team & model recruitment and ticket sales
* Organize the photoshoot and promotional events/publications
* Schedule & lead group critiques and individual check-in meetings with designers
* Direct graphic design & photography team to create a unified vision for the show.
* Direct the volunteers - schedule meetings, delegate tasks before, during, after the show.
* Analyze weekly reports to help the team anticipate and avoid problems.
* Collaborate with campus partners (MICA Communications, MICA Events, MICA Store, etc)
* Attend regular meetings with the Center of Mission & Community Learning leadership team
* Perform other related duties as assigned
* Must be willing and able to assist in application and enforcement of Mission & Community Learning initiatives and policies to ensure effective implementation of ABFS event.##
